About the position:

As a key member in PB Transformation leadership team, you will manage a complex portfolio of transformation projects, ensuring alignment with business objectives, regulatory requirements, and market developments. The ideal candidate will have a deep understanding of banking & lending solutions, project management, and stakeholder engagement.

Your key responsibilities

Portfolio & Change Management:

  • Lead and oversee a global portfolio of banking & lending-related change initiatives, ensuring timely and cost-effective delivery, in strong collaboration with regional change teams

  • Actively manage risks, dependencies, and priorities across multiple projects

  • Develop and maintain a strategic roadmap for investment solutions transformation, ensuring full alignment with business goals and industry trends

Stakeholder Engagement & Leadership:

  • Collaborate with senior leadership, investment teams, operations, technology, and external partners to drive change initiatives

  • Communicate progress, challenges, and outcomes to key stakeholders in a clear and structured manner

Financial & Resource Management:

  • Oversee budget allocation and resource planning across the Banking & lending change portfolio

  • Ensure cost-effectiveness and efficiency in project execution while maintaining high-quality standards

  • Identify opportunities to optimize processes, reduce costs, and enhance business value

Your skills and experiences

  • Master’s degree

  • 15+ years of Technology / Transformation leadership experience in financial services

  • Proven experience in leading large-scale change portfolios, including direct experience in digital transformation and technology-driven banking & lending solutions

  • Strong understanding of banking and lending products, financial markets, and regulatory environments

  • Expertise in project and program management methodologies

  • Ability to navigate complex stakeholder environments and influence at all levels

  • Excellent problem-solving, analytical, and strategic-thinking skills

  • Hands-on attitude, exceptional leadership, team management, and stakeholder engagement skills

  • A very good command of english; german is highly preferred

Deutsche Bank AG is a German multinational investment bank and financial services company headquartered in Frankfurt, Germany, and dual-listed on the Frankfurt Stock Exchange and the New York Stock Exchange.
